Le claqueur by Honoré Daumier , 1842 A claque is an organized body of professional applauders in French theatres and opera houses . Members of a claque are called claqueurs . History [ edit ] Hiring people to applaud dramatic performances was common in classical times . For example, when the Emperor Nero acted, he had his performance greeted by an encomium chanted by five thousand of his soldiers. [ 1 ]
